Head of Platform Engineering

Position Overview

A leading enterprise organization is seeking a senior technology leader to lead the strategy, architecture, and delivery of platform engineering capabilities that enable secure, scalable, and well-governed technology delivery across the enterprise.

This leader will oversee the development of shared platform services, automation, governance capabilities, and engineering standards that improve developer productivity, operational reliability, security, and compliance. The ideal candidate combines deep technical expertise with strong organizational leadership and the ability to influence across complex, matrixed environments.

Key Responsibilities
  • Define and execute the strategy and roadmap for enterprise platform engineering and control capabilities.
  • Partner with engineering, architecture, security, risk, product, and business stakeholders to translate complex requirements into scalable platform solutions.
  • Lead the development of automation, governance, and operational frameworks that improve efficiency and strengthen compliance.
  • Build, develop, and retain high-performing engineering teams, including hiring, mentoring, coaching, and succession planning.
  • Establish engineering standards and practices that promote reliability, consistency, security, scalability, and operational excellence.
  • Oversee the design and delivery of reusable platform services that accelerate adoption and improve developer productivity.
  • Drive continuous improvement through automation, observability, performance measurement, engineering best practices, and operational discipline.
  • Ensure platform capabilities meet enterprise requirements for scalability, resilience, security, compliance, and auditability.
  • Establish effective operating models, metrics, and governance processes for platform services.
  • Influence senior stakeholders and align distributed engineering organizations around common technology strategies and standards.


Required Qualifications
  • Bachelor's or Master's degree in Computer Science, Engineering, Information Technology, Business, or a related field.
  • Significant experience leading software/platform engineering organizations and developing senior technical leaders.
  • Strong technical expertise designing, building, and operating cloud-native and distributed systems in production environments.
  • Experience leading enterprise platform initiatives such as infrastructure platforms, developer platforms, security platforms, data/AI platforms, or other shared engineering capabilities.
  • Demonstrated experience defining strategy, architecture, roadmaps, and execution plans for enterprise technology platforms and governance capabilities.
  • Strong understanding of enterprise security, compliance, risk management, and technology governance.
  • Experience delivering APIs, workflow and orchestration platforms, policy management capabilities, or other shared engineering services.
  • Strong knowledge of modern software delivery practices, including architecture governance, CI/CD, automated testing, reliability engineering, monitoring, observability, and incident management.
  • Proven ability to influence senior stakeholders and align diverse teams around common technology objectives.
  • Track record of delivering scalable, reusable solutions that create long-term enterprise value.


Preferred Qualifications
  • Experience with modern AI/ML platforms, intelligent automation, agent-based architectures, large language model ecosystems, or AI developer enablement.
  • Knowledge of AI governance practices, including responsible AI, data privacy, access controls, content safeguards, and human oversight.
  • Experience operating enterprise workloads in a major public cloud environment, particularly AWS.
  • Familiarity with cloud services and technologies such as container orchestration, serverless computing, API management, identity and access management, databases, monitoring, and managed AI/ML services.
  • Experience designing and operating multi-tenant platforms with role-based or attribute-based access controls, policy-driven authorization, and secure environment segregation.
  • Knowledge of enterprise observability, including distributed tracing, telemetry, operational analytics, service health monitoring, and technology cost transparency.
  • Experience developing developer enablement capabilities such as templates, SDKs, reference architectures, self-service provisioning, and standardized engineering workflows.
  • Experience working in highly regulated environments with significant security, compliance, retention, governance, and audit requirements.
  • Familiarity with MLOps, AI operations, model governance, and production machine-learning lifecycle management.
  • Experience integrating third-party technologies while maintaining architectural flexibility and minimizing vendor dependency.
  • Demonstrated ability to operate effectively within large, global, matrixed organizations with distributed teams and competing priorities.
